Ariel is filling a giant beach ball with air. The radius of the beach ball is 30 cm. What is the volume of air that the beach ball will hold?

Answer:

Volume of air that beach ball holds is 113040 cm³ .

Explanation:

Formula


Volume\ of\ sphere = (4)/(3)\pi r^(3)

Where r is the radius of the sphere.

As given

Ariel is filling a giant beach ball with air.

The radius of the beach ball is 30 cm.

(As the shape of the beach ball in the shape of sphere .)

r = 30 cm


\pi = 3.14

Putting all the values in the formula


Volume\ of\ air\ that\ beach\ ball\ holds = (4)/(3)* 3.14* 30* 30* 30


Volume\ of\ air\ that\ beach\ ball\ holds= (4* 3.14* 30* 30* 30)/(3)


Volume\ of\ air\ that\ beach\ ball\ holds = (339120)/(3)

Volume of air that beach ball holds = 113040 cm³

Therefore the volume of air that beach ball holds is 113040 cm³ .
